For bark control when you're not in the room, you'd want one of our automatic collars instead.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\n  \u003c!-- 🔁 REWRITTEN — WAS FLAGGING --\u003e\n  \u003ch2 style=\"font-size:1.15em;margin-top:1.8em;margin-bottom:0.4em;color:#1a1a1a;\"\u003eThree modes, six levels — and how to use them\u003c\/h2\u003e\n\n  \u003cp\u003eTone first. That's the consistent advice, and there's a reason for it — a beep is the lightest intervention available, and you'd be surprised how many dogs respond to it once it's been consistently paired with a command a few times. Going straight to spray because you're frustrated is the most common mistake and usually the least effective one.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\n  \u003cp\u003eIf tone isn't cutting it — typically in high-distraction environments where your dog is just too far gone to register a beep — that's when vibration earns its place. Six levels, starting genuinely low. Find the lightest setting that actually registers with your specific dog and stay there; heavier isn't better, it's just more aversive, and more aversive doesn't mean faster learning.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\n  \u003cp\u003eThe spray is there for situations where the other two aren't working, or for dogs that have a specific trigger behaviour you want to interrupt cleanly. Most people use it less than they expect to once tone and vibration are doing their job. The citronella refill is included so you can try it immediately — though we'd suggest getting comfortable with the other modes first.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\n  \u003c!-- 🔁 REWRITTEN — WAS FLAGGING --\u003e\n  \u003ch2 style=\"font-size:1.15em;margin-top:1.8em;margin-bottom:0.4em;color:#1a1a1a;\"\u003eRange and dual-dog capability\u003c\/h2\u003e\n\n  \u003cp\u003eThree hundred metres is a lot further than it sounds when you're standing in a field. The three-mode setup fits how we think about corrections anyway — lightest first, add only what's needed, always pair with something the dog is learning to do, not just stopping.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\n  \u003c!-- 🔁 REWRITTEN — WAS FLAGGING --\u003e\n  \u003ch2 style=\"font-size:1.15em;margin-top:1.8em;margin-bottom:0.4em;color:#1a1a1a;\"\u003eUsing it responsibly\u003c\/h2\u003e\n\n  \u003cp\u003eThe collar is a tool for communication, not a way to express that you're annoyed. Corrections that aren't paired with clear commands and followed up with reinforcement when the dog gets it right are just unpleasant interruptions the dog can't make sense of — and a confused dog doesn't learn, it just gets anxious.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\n  \u003cp\u003eKeep sessions supervised, especially early on while your dog is working out what the signals mean. Twelve hours is the maximum continuous wear — in practice, training sessions are much shorter than that, but it's worth knowing. Don't leave it on an unattended dog and don't use it out of frustration. The results are better when it's calm, consistent, and makes sense to the dog as well as to you.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\n  \u003c!-- SPECS TABLE — will always flag slightly; nothing to do about it --\u003e\n  \u003ch2 style=\"font-size:1.15em;margin-top:1.8em;margin-bottom:0.6em;color:#1a1a1a;\"\u003eSpecifications\u003c\/h2\u003e\n  \u003ctable style=\"width:100%;border-collapse:collapse;font-size:0.95em;\"\u003e\n    \u003cthead\u003e\n      \u003ctr style=\"background:#f4f4f4;text-align:left;\"\u003e\n        \u003cth style=\"padding:10px 14px;border-bottom:2px solid #ddd;width:38%;\"\u003eFeature\u003c\/th\u003e\n        \u003cth style=\"padding:10px 14px;border-bottom:2px solid #ddd;\"\u003eDetail\u003c\/th\u003e\n      \u003c\/tr\u003e\n    \u003c\/thead\u003e\n    \u003ctbody\u003e\n      \u003ctr\u003e\n\u003ctd style=\"padding:9px 14px;border-bottom:1px solid #eee;\"\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eOperation\u003c\/strong\u003e\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003ctd style=\"padding:9px 14px;border-bottom:1px solid #eee;\"\u003eRemote-controlled only — does not work automatically\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003c\/tr\u003e\n      \u003ctr\u003e\n\u003ctd style=\"padding:9px 14px;border-bottom:1px solid #eee;\"\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eModes\u003c\/strong\u003e\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003ctd style=\"padding:9px 14px;border-bottom:1px solid #eee;\"\u003eTone (beep) · Vibration · Citronella spray\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003c\/tr\u003e\n      \u003ctr\u003e\n\u003ctd style=\"padding:9px 14px;border-bottom:1px solid #eee;\"\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eLevels\u003c\/strong\u003e\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003ctd style=\"padding:9px 14px;border-bottom:1px solid #eee;\"\u003e6 per mode\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003c\/tr\u003e\n      \u003ctr\u003e\n\u003ctd style=\"padding:9px 14px;border-bottom:1px solid #eee;\"\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eRemote range\u003c\/strong\u003e\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003ctd style=\"padding:9px 14px;border-bottom:1px solid #eee;\"\u003eUp to 300m (330 yards)\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003c\/tr\u003e\n      \u003ctr\u003e\n\u003ctd style=\"padding:9px 14px;border-bottom:1px solid #eee;\"\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eDogs per remote\u003c\/strong\u003e\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003ctd style=\"padding:9px 14px;border-bottom:1px solid #eee;\"\u003eUp to 2 simultaneously\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003c\/tr\u003e\n      \u003ctr\u003e\n\u003ctd style=\"padding:9px 14px;border-bottom:1px solid #eee;\"\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eShock\u003c\/strong\u003e\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003ctd style=\"padding:9px 14px;border-bottom:1px solid #eee;\"\u003eNone\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003c\/tr\u003e\n      \u003ctr\u003e\n\u003ctd style=\"padding:9px 14px;border-bottom:1px solid #eee;\"\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eWaterproofing\u003c\/strong\u003e\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003ctd style=\"padding:9px 14px;border-bottom:1px solid #eee;\"\u003eCollar: IPX6 · Remote: not waterproof\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003c\/tr\u003e\n      \u003ctr\u003e\n\u003ctd style=\"padding:9px 14px;border-bottom:1px solid #eee;\"\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eCollar fit\u003c\/strong\u003e\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003ctd style=\"padding:9px 14px;border-bottom:1px solid #eee;\"\u003e7–25 inches · S \/ M \/ L dogs · 6 months+\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003c\/tr\u003e\n      \u003ctr\u003e\n\u003ctd style=\"padding:9px 14px;border-bottom:1px solid #eee;\"\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eCharging\u003c\/strong\u003e\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003ctd style=\"padding:9px 14px;border-bottom:1px solid #eee;\"\u003eUSB rechargeable\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003c\/tr\u003e\n      \u003ctr\u003e\n\u003ctd style=\"padding:9px 14px;\"\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eIn the box\u003c\/strong\u003e\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003ctd style=\"padding:9px 14px;\"\u003eCollar · Remote · Adjustable strap · Charging cable · Citronella refill can · User manual\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003c\/tr\u003e\n    \u003c\/tbody\u003e\n  \u003c\/table\u003e\n\n  \u003c!-- FAQ BLOCK --\u003e\n  \u003ch2 style=\"font-size:1.15em;margin-top:1.8em;margin-bottom:0.6em;color:#1a1a1a;\"\u003eCommon questions\u003c\/h2\u003e\n\n  \u003cdiv itemscope itemtype=\"https:\/\/schema.org\/FAQPage\"\u003e\n\n    \u003c!-- ✅ KEEP AS-IS — ALREADY PASSING --\u003e\n    \u003cdiv itemscope itemprop=\"mainEntity\" itemtype=\"https:\/\/schema.org\/Question\" style=\"margin-bottom:1.2em;\"\u003e\n      \u003ch3 itemprop=\"name\" style=\"font-size:1em;margin-bottom:0.3em;font-weight:bold;\"\u003eDoes this collar work automatically?\u003c\/h3\u003e\n      \u003cdiv itemscope itemprop=\"acceptedAnswer\" itemtype=\"https:\/\/schema.org\/Answer\"\u003e\n        \u003cp itemprop=\"text\" style=\"margin:0;\"\u003eNo — this is a fully remote-controlled collar.
